Output efbca1e7baad03a77facb946ea360b4c3732d76ed95b966b074ebfd4d802a4c7:5

value
10033238
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f777742eea8c1e1c690061f1413179b4b501eff7 OP_EQUAL
address
3QFVvixb499CHZf1HvXAWsy3jUMRcEhxwN
transaction
efbca1e7baad03a77facb946ea360b4c3732d76ed95b966b074ebfd4d802a4c7
confirmations
480494
spent
true